The UniSA IT Help Desk uses remote access software to assist in providing support to customers not on the University network. The following link provides the University's Remote Access Policy and, although it refers to software called Dameware, is relevant to this application as well.
You have been directed to this page to enable you to install the TeamViewer client. The links below will allow you to download and install the client. You can then provide the IT Help Desk staff member with the Unique ID and password.

If you are connected to the Eduroam network, the proxy settings for TeamViewer will need to be set manually in order to establish a connection.
1. From the TeamViewer window, click the Settings button as shown:

2. Next, click the Configure... button.

3. Select "Use manual proxy" and enter the following details:

Proxy IP: www-proxy.unisa.edu.au
Port: 8080
Username: Your UniSA username
Password: Your UniSA password
